Sessegnon has missed circa 700 days / 115 games since he's joined. Obviously I feel for the lad cause he'd rather be doing what he loves, and it's gotta be a heavy psychological burden...but as a club we just can't keep him on the roster any longer. Whenever he does play, you can tell he's just frightened, he knows the next injury is just around the corner...and it always is. Yeah still only 23, but I very much doubt his body will ever stop breaking down. His contract runs out in 2025 and I really don't see anyone buying him...so either we send him out on loan (if anybody will have him and what % of his wages they'd be willing to cover?) or just agree a deal with him to terminate early.

As for Gio, since he's started his pro career 10 years ago, he's only played 30 games or more...twice (his second season at PSG and sole season with Betis). Other than that he's closer to the 15-20 mark. Since he's been at Spurs that's over 330 days / 60 games missed. Very good player on his day, but he's just Mr Unreliable and we can't have that in this squad. Gotta go end of the season. Someone offers us 10-15 mil, say yes please thank you.
